 Dictionary entry details 


GAOLBIRD (noun)


Sense 1

Meaning:

A criminal who has been jailed repeatedly

Classified under:

Nouns denoting people

Synonyms:

gaolbird; jail bird; jailbird

Hypernyms ("gaolbird" is a kind of...):

criminal; crook; felon; malefactor; outlaw (someone who has committed a crime or has been legally convicted of a crime)
